WebNov 17, 2024 · Sage is considered safe with no reported side effects ( 46 ). However, some people are concerned about thujone, a compound found in common sage. Animal research has found that high doses of thujone may be toxic to the brain ( 47 ). WebNov 20, 2024 · The side effects of sage tea come from natural oils like camphor and thujone. They may cause harmful effects such as nausea, seizures, and organ failures. The maximum amount of thujone consumption per day is 4 mg, while camphor is 15 mg. The amount of these oils in your tea depends on steeping time, brewing method, and …
